Antwort
 
LinkBack Themen-Optionen Thema bewerten Ansicht
  #1  
Alt 14.02.06, 01:01
Benutzerbild von wurzl
Forum Newbie
 
Registriert seit: 04.02.06
Beiträge: 37

trailer-de.knott.de


Moin,

nun habe ich die erste Typo3-Seite fertig. Das bedeuetet nicht, dass sie fertig wäre. Sie ist wie die alte - nur besser

Dann mal los:
url: trailer-de.knott.de
seitenanzahl: 7
betreuer/agentur: ich
entwicklungszeit: 33h (inkl. Installation, Einarbeitung, Template, usw.)
beteiligte entwickler (anzahl:sad: 1
umgesetzte anforderungen: muss so ausshen, wie die alte Seite
typo3 version: 4.0beta2
verwendete extensions: csh_de, static_info_tables, static_info_tables_de, templavoila, templavoila_cw, realurl, browser_page_title, bk_automakemetatags, sys_stat, de_phpot

Anmerkungen:
A) Typo3 allgemein:
Was mich bis jetzt überall stört, ist dieser blöde SafeMode von PHP. Ich hätte den gerne ON. Allerdings gab es immer Probleme:
- bei mambo gabs n patch, der aber Schrott ist
- typo3 will die imagemagick bins
Nur bei xt:Commerce war ich angenehm überrascht. Da funktioniert der Bilder-upload und das resizing problemlos. Dafür ist die Qualität des Quellcodes Schrott - aber man kann nicht alles haben...

B) Handling & Docu
An dieser Stelle war ich sehr überrascht von typo3! Es gibt wirklich viele Extensions, wo die wichtigen auch funktionieren. Die Dokumentation ist meist sehr aufschlussreich - wenn auch vergleichsweise wenig. Das bedeutet: weniger DAU-Fragen - mehr Sinnvolles.

C) Templates & Layout
Um die gewünschten Layouts umzusetzen musste ich bisher immer den Quellcode modifizieren - was für spätere Updates immer ärgerlich war. Das ist bei typo3 (noch) nicht so. Ich habe es also tatsächlich geschafft, die Vorgaben relativ zügig umzusetzen. (dazu später mehr)

C1) Das Template
Das Template besteht aus folgenden Zeilen:
HTML-Code:
<body> <div id="lcontainer"> <div id="logo"><h1><span>Knott Trailertechnik</span></h1></div> <div id="menu">&nbsp;</div> </div> <div id="rcontainer"> <div id="crumb">&nbsp;</div> <div id="content">&nbsp;</div> </div> </body>
Die Hardliner werden sagen, dass bei dem Template templavoila unnötig und warscheinlich auch weniger performant ist. Das Leben ist hart aber ungerecht.
Inspiration zur Layout-umsetzung habe ich auf csszengarden.com gefunden.

D) Setup
Typoscript-Code:
1:
2:
3:
4:
5:
6:
7:
8:
9:
10:
11:
12:
13:
14:
15:
16:
17:
18:
19:
20:
21:
22:
23:
24:
25:
26:
27:
28:
29:
30:
31:
32:
33:
34:
35:
36:
37:
38:
39:
40:
41:
42:
43:
44:
45:
46:
47:
48:
49:
50:
51:
52:
53:
54:
55:
56:
57:
58:
59:
60:
61:
62:
63:
64:
65:
66:
67:
68:
69:
70:
71:
72:
73:
74:
75:
76:
77:
78:
79:
80:
81:
82:
83:
84:
85:
86:
87:
88:
89:
90:
91:
92:
93:
94:
95:
96:
97:
98:
99:
100:
101:
102:
103:
104:
#Configuration for the Hits statistics extension
config.stat = 1
config.stat_mysql = 1

#Configuration for realURL
config.simulateStaticDocuments = 0
config.tx_realurl_enable = 1
config.prefixLocalAnchors = all

#Doctype
config.doctype = xhtml_strict
config.xhtml_cleaning = all
config.prefixLocalAnchors = all
config.htmlTag_langKey = de_DE

#JavaScript put to external File
config.removeDefaultJS = external

#css in ein externes File
config.inlineStyle2TempFile = external

#Spam protect E-mail Adresses
config.spamProtectEmailAddresses = ascii

#Enable baseURL
config.baseURL = http://trailer-de.knott.de/

#Disable Comments
config.disablePrefixComment = 1

#Alternate Browser Titles
includeLibs.tx_browserpagetitle = typo3conf/ext/browser_page_title/class.tx_browserpagetitle.php
config.titleTagFunction = tx_browserpagetitle->getTitle
plugin.browser_page_title {
currentTitle = {tx_browserpagetitle_browser_title}
}

## Menu [Begin]
lib.mainMenu = HMENU
lib.mainMenu.entryLevel = 0
lib.mainMenu.1 = TMENU
lib.mainMenu.1 {
wrap = <ul class="lone">|</ul>
noBlur = 1
NO {
wrapItemAndSub = <li>|</li>
}
}
lib.mainMenu.1.ACT = 1
lib.mainMenu.1.ACT {
allWrap = <li class="active">|</li>
}
lib.mainMenu.1.IFSUB = 1
lib.mainMenu.1.IFSUB {
allWrap = <li class="sub">|</li>
}
lib.mainMenu.1.ACTIFSUB = 1
lib.mainMenu.1.ACTIFSUB {
allWrap = <li class="subactive">|<li>
}
lib.mainMenu.2 = TMENU
lib.mainMenu.2 {
wrap = <ul class="ltwo">|</ul>
noBlur = 1
NO {
wrapItemAndSub = <li>|</li>
}
}
lib.mainMenu.2.ACT = 1
lib.mainMenu.2.ACT {
allWrap = <li class="active">|</li>
}
lib.mainMenu.2.IFSUB = 1
lib.mainMenu.2.IFSUB {
allWrap = <li class="sub">|</li>
}
lib.mainMenu.2.ACTIFSUB = 1
lib.mainMenu.2.ACTIFSUB {
allWrap = <li class="subactive">|<li>
}
## Menu [End]

## BreadCrumb [Begin]
lib.subMenu = HMENU
lib.subMenu.special = rootline
lib.subMenu.special.range = 0|-1
lib.subMenu.1 = TMENU
lib.subMenu.1 {
wrap = <ul>|</ul>
noBlur = 1
NO {
linkWrap = <li>|</li>
allWrap = |*| |<li>:</li>|*| |*|
}
}
## BreadCrumb [End]

page = PAGE
page.typeNum = 0
page.shortcutIcon = fileadmin/templates/favicon.ico
page.10 = USER
page.10.userFunc = tx_templavoila_pi1->main_page
page.1015 >
page.1015 < plugin.tx_dephpot_pi1

E) Wunschliste oder "Was mich noch stört"
- wie werde ich dieses blöde JavaScript los?
- wie werde ich das default css von css_styled_content los?
- Zeilenumbrüche im Header sind nicht schön anzusehen
- die meta-tags im Header könnten einen Zeilenumbruch vertragen
- das Setzen von config.baseURL auf die jeweilige URL finde ich etwas "hart". Geht das nicht automatisch?
- spamProtectEmailAddresses funktioniert in einer Tabelle nicht (Kontakt/Ansprechpartner). Liegt aber wohl am fehlenden RTE
- realurl macht nur Verzeichnisse - keine .htm Dokumente
- ich suche noch eine gute Extension für Tabellen
- das ganze System ist lahm! Könnte aber auch an einem Fehler in der mpm-worker und php Konfiguration liegen

E1) localconf.php (realurl Teil)
PHP-Code:
$TYPO3_CONF_VARS['EXTCONF']['realurl']['_DEFAULT'] = array(
  
'init' => array(
    
'enableUrlDecodeCache' => 1,
    
'enableUrlEncodeCache' => 1,
  ),
  
'preVars' => array(
    array(
      
'GETvar' => 'no_cache',
      
'valueMap' => array(
        
'nc' => 1,
      ),
      
'noMatch' => 'bypass',
    ),
  ),
  
'pagePath' => array(
    
'type' => 'user',
    
'userFunc' => 'EXT:realurl/class.tx_realurl_advanced.php:&tx_realurl_advanced->main',
    
'spaceCharacter' => '-',
    
'expireDays' => 1,
  ),
); 

F) ToDo
- Benutzer anlegen und einweisen
- Mehrsprachigkeit
- viele neue Seiten
- neue Funktionen (evtl. eigene Erweiterungen)


Nun bin ich aber gespannt auf die Kritik!

cu. wURzL

Geändert von Junior (19.02.06 um 13:33 Uhr).
Digg this Post!Add Post to del.icio.usBookmark Post in TechnoratiFurl this Post!Wong this Post!Spurl this Post!Reddit! Diesen Post bei linksilo.de bookmarken!
Mit Zitat antworten
  #2  
Alt 14.02.06, 06:02
Benutzerbild von Junior
TYPO3 Forum Team
Administrator
 
Registriert seit: 18.08.04
Ort: Zürich
Alter: 33
Beiträge: 2.805
Junior eine Nachricht über Skype™ schicken

Hallo

Vielen Dank für den ausführlichen Beschrieb deines Projekts und das beilegen der TypoScripte. Toll.

Die sieht ist homogen und aus einem guss. Ich persönlich empfinde sie als ein wenig zu düster (das Dunkelblau). Was mir nicht gefällt ist, dass die runden Streifen (rechts) so präsent sind. Es sieht wie eine Begrenzung aus und ich empfinde es als schade, dass der Text dann drüber geht.

Hast du den Shop auch gemacht?

Ganz lieben Gruss

Junior
__________________
TYPO3forum.net empfiehlt Domain Factory als Hoster!


Digg this Post!Add Post to del.icio.usBookmark Post in TechnoratiFurl this Post!Wong this Post!Spurl this Post!Reddit! Diesen Post bei linksilo.de bookmarken!
Mit Zitat antworten
  #3  
Alt 14.02.06, 06:10
Benutzerbild von wurzl
Forum Newbie
 
Registriert seit: 04.02.06
Beiträge: 37

Zitat:
Zitat von Junior
Die sieht ist homogen und aus einem guss. Ich persönlich empfinde sie als ein wenig zu düster (das Dunkelblau). Was mir nicht gefällt ist, dass die runden Streifen (rechts) so präsent sind. Es sieht wie eine Begrenzung aus und ich empfinde es als schade, dass der Text dann drüber geht.
Für das Design kann ich nichts. Weder im positiven noch im negativen Sinne. Allerdings wird das auch irgendwann mal überarebitet werden müssen. Entwerder in 10 Jahren oder weil neue Funktionen und Bedienmöglichkeiten dazukommen (Druckversion, Sprachen, usw).

Zitat:
Zitat von Junior
Hast du den Shop auch gemacht?
Junior
Jo... aber da arbeite ich noch dran (Sprachen, Versandzonen, Zahlungssysteme, Google, WaWi, usw, usw... )
Digg this Post!Add Post to del.icio.usBookmark Post in TechnoratiFurl this Post!Wong this Post!Spurl this Post!Reddit! Diesen Post bei linksilo.de bookmarken!
Mit Zitat antworten
Antwort

Lesezeichen

Themen-Optionen
Ansicht Thema bewerten
Thema bewerten:

Forumregeln
Es ist Ihnen nicht erlaubt, neue Themen zu verfassen.
Es ist Ihnen nicht erlaubt, auf Beiträge zu antworten.
Es ist Ihnen nicht erlaubt, Anhänge hochzuladen.
Es ist Ihnen nicht erlaubt, Ihre Beiträge zu bearbeiten.

BB-Code ist an.
Smileys sind an.
[IMG] Code ist an.
HTML-Code ist aus.
Trackbacks are an
Pingbacks are an
Refbacks are an


Ähnliche Themen
Thema Autor Forum Antworten Letzter Beitrag
Durchwechselnde Bilder im Trailer / Banner dosn TYPO3 3.x Fragen und Probleme 2 16.03.07 13:43
Trailer wird nur teilweise gerendert Fuchur TYPO3 4.x Fragen und Probleme 2 02.02.07 14:56
FLASH Trailer einbauen Asd2003 HTML & CSS 1 10.09.06 22:30
Suchbox im Trailer einbinden R@ndy TYPO3 3.x Fragen und Probleme 1 01.06.06 10:46
Gifbuilder-Trailer mit transparentem Hintergrund? BeDa TYPO3 3.x Fragen und Probleme 1 27.04.05 13:12


Alle Zeitangaben in WEZ +1. Es ist jetzt 02:26 Uhr.


Powered by vBulletin® Version 3.7.3 (Deutsch)
Copyright ©2000 - 2008, Jelsoft Enterprises Ltd.
Search Engine Friendly URLs by vBSEO 3.1.0